The Role of Cultural Nuances in Translation Quality
Cultural subtleties significantly affect translation quality, as they shape how messages are comprehended across different societies. Expert translators acknowledge that language is not merely a collection of copyright; it is imbued with cultural significance. For instance, idiomatic expressions or humor can lose their intended meaning if translated literally. Moreover, cultural references may not resonate with the target audience, leading to incorrect interpretations.
Understanding social norms, values, and taboos is crucial for conveying the right message. For instance, a phrase that is suitable in one culture may be offensive in another. Skilled translators are prepared to handle these intricacies, ensuring that the core meaning of the original text is preserved while adapting it for the target audience. This cultural sensitivity strengthens the translation's quality, eventually fostering better interaction and connection between varied groups. In this way, cultural nuances are not just difficulties but opportunities for deepened understanding in translation quality.
The Significance of Specialized Industry Translators
With industries growing more globalized, the need for industry-specific translators has never been more vital. These professionals have not only linguistic capabilities but also a thorough understanding of the terminologies, practices, and regulations specific to their respective fields. This expertise empowers them to transmit messages correctly, preventing potential misunderstandings that could result from general translations.
Within sectors such as legal, medical, or technical, the precision of language is essential, as even small mistakes can result in substantial ramifications. Field-specific translation experts are trained to work through complex documents, making certain that terminology is standardized and culturally fitting for the target audience.
Furthermore, they are well-versed in industry standards and compliance requirements, which can vary substantially between regions. By engaging these specialists, businesses can boost communication, build trust, and ensure that their messages resonate powerfully within their intended markets, ultimately resulting in more successful project outcomes.

What Are the Frequent Mistakes in DIY Translations?
Common mistakes in DIY translations include literal translations, missing cultural nuances, irregular terminology, failure to proofread, and disregarding context. These problems can cause miscommunication and adversely affect the intended message's impact and clarity.
